- Rx3 Profile:
- Add global & opt dir in global vars,
- Add XDG_DATA_DIRS, HISTSIZE, HISTFILESIZE & _JAVA_OPTIONS variables,
- ISL:
- Fix variable quoting bug,
- URPMI-Setup:
- Fix a bug in media naming loop.
This commit is contained in:
16
sbin/isl
16
sbin/isl
@@ -38,7 +38,7 @@
|
||||
# Global Variables
|
||||
#-----------------------------------------------------------------------------------------------------------------------------------
|
||||
|
||||
declare -g VERSION="1.1.0"
|
||||
declare -g VERSION="1.1.1"
|
||||
declare -g NAME="ISL"
|
||||
declare -g HELP="usage: isl [-a | --add <URL>] | [-c | --cat [-r | --reverse]] | [-d | --dump [-i | --inline] [-r | --reverse]] | [-t | --top [-m | --image]] | [[-h | --help] | [-V | --version] [-T | --test] [-v | --verbose]"
|
||||
|
||||
@@ -210,20 +210,20 @@ isl_add()
|
||||
|
||||
ts=$(date -u +"%Y/%m/%d %H:%M:%S")
|
||||
|
||||
if [[ ! -e ${ISL_FILE} ]]
|
||||
if [[ ! -e "${ISL_FILE}" ]]
|
||||
then
|
||||
id=1
|
||||
else
|
||||
id=$(( $(wc -l <${ISL_FILE}) + 1))
|
||||
id=$(( $(wc -l <"${ISL_FILE}") + 1))
|
||||
fi
|
||||
|
||||
str="${id} ${ts} ${reg} ${name} ${tag}"
|
||||
|
||||
if [[ $id == "1" ]]
|
||||
then
|
||||
sh_exec 'echo "${str}" >${ISL_FILE}'
|
||||
sh_exec "echo \"${str}\" > \"${ISL_FILE}\""
|
||||
else
|
||||
cmd_exec sed -i '1i\'"${str}" ${ISL_FILE}
|
||||
cmd_exec sed -i '1i\'"${str}" "${ISL_FILE}"
|
||||
fi
|
||||
}
|
||||
|
||||
@@ -242,9 +242,9 @@ isl_cat()
|
||||
|
||||
if [[ "${reverse}" == "TRUE" ]]
|
||||
then
|
||||
cmd_exec tac ${ISL_FILE}
|
||||
cmd_exec tac "${ISL_FILE}"
|
||||
else
|
||||
cmd_exec cat ${ISL_FILE}
|
||||
cmd_exec cat "${ISL_FILE}"
|
||||
fi
|
||||
}
|
||||
|
||||
@@ -310,7 +310,7 @@ isl_top()
|
||||
local line=""
|
||||
|
||||
|
||||
line=$( head -1 ${ISL_FILE})
|
||||
line=$( head -1 "${ISL_FILE}")
|
||||
|
||||
if [[ "$?" != "0" ]]
|
||||
then
|
||||
|
||||
@@ -38,7 +38,7 @@
|
||||
# Global Variables
|
||||
#-----------------------------------------------------------------------------------------------------------------------------------
|
||||
|
||||
declare -g VERSION="1.0.0"
|
||||
declare -g VERSION="1.0.1"
|
||||
declare -g NAME="URPMI Setup"
|
||||
declare -g HELP="usage: urpmi-setup [ [-d | --distrib <Distrib>] [-m | --mirror-mga <Mirror_List>] [-r | --mirror-rx3 <Mirror_List>] ] | [-h | --help] | [-V | --version] [-T | --test] [-u | --update] [-v | --verbose]"
|
||||
|
||||
@@ -182,7 +182,7 @@ do
|
||||
do
|
||||
for type in "Release" "Updates"
|
||||
do
|
||||
cmd_exec urpmi.update --no-ignore "${media}" "${arch}${type}"
|
||||
cmd_exec urpmi.update --no-ignore "${media} ${arch}${type}"
|
||||
done
|
||||
done
|
||||
done
|
||||
|
||||
Reference in New Issue
Block a user